if your guild racks auto save, then they are already using a common code base. The common guild rack object does in fact support logging. It's up to individual guildmasters to determine the theme that is appropriate to a particular guild and enable the rack logging feature and create the guild specific object and experience that will allow members to view these logs.

Yes, you're correct that I'm pushing responsibility to the guildmaster to make thees types of decisions. Given that I'm not the guildmaster of these guilds, I cannot make the decision for how the racks should be displayed and how it fits into the theme.

On the flip side, we have implemented rack-logging as a capability of racks, just like we implemented auto-saving across them. Another example is messengers. Most messengers in the game now share the same common code, but they are each individually implemented differently in different guilds and areas. Some turn certain default features on, and some turn other default features off. We don't make them all the same for a reason - it would make for a very boring game.
